F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E - Sudden Termination of Federal VASP Program Puts Thousands of Veteran Families at Immediate Risk of Foreclosure

Palmdale, CA — April 6, 2025 — The abrupt end of the Veteran Assistance Servicing Purchase (VASP) program by the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s, effective May 1st, threatens to push thousands of veteran families into foreclosure, homelessness, and financial ruin—with no replacement plan or safety net in place.

VASP was designed to give vulnerable veteran homeowners a lifeline by allowing the VA to purchase their delinquent loans and offer manageable repayment plans. Its termination, without a structured transition or alternative solution, leaves veteran families across the nation in limbo, many of whom were relying on the program as their last hope to save their homes.

“This decision pulls the rug out from under families who served this country and trusted that their government would stand by them in times of hardship,” said Amy Tilley-Boyd, founder of the Keep Our Vets Housed (KOVH) Foundation. “With no clear replacement, the end of VASP is more than bureaucratic—it’s catastrophic.”

Among the serious consequences:

  • A likely surge in VA-backed home foreclosures.

  • Increased homelessness among disabled, elderly, and low-income veterans.

  • Long-term credit damage, blocking veterans from renting, buying, or even gaining employment.

  • No transition plan, leaving homeowners and loan servicers in confusion.

  • A massive erosion of trust between veterans and the VA.

The KOVH Foundation is calling on lawmakers, veterans’ advocacy groups, and community leaders to demand immediate federal action to implement a replacement program, halt active foreclosures, and provide emergency support for families in crisis.
